which terms are used to describe events that have NO outcomes in COMMON?
Events that have no outcomes in common are said to be disjoint or mutually exclusive.
Two sets are known to be mutually exclusive when they have no common elements. Mutually exclusive events are those that cannot take place at the same moment.
If two events are considered disjoint events, then the probability of both events occurring at the same time will be zero.
Set A = {2, 4, 6, 8, 10, 12, 14, 16}
Set B = {1, 3, 5, 7, 9, 11, 13, 15}
A and B do not have any numbers in common, so P (A ∩ B) = 0. Therefore, A and B are mutually exclusive.

a florist determines the probabilities for the number of flower arrangements they deliver each day. x 19 20 21 22 23 p ( x ) 0.22 0.20 0.32 0.14 0.12 find the mean, variance, and standard deviation of the distribution rounded to 4 decimal places. mean
The mean, variance, and standard deviation of the distribution is 20.74, 1.3210, and 1.1493, respectively.
First, the mean can be found using the following formula:
Mean = ∑x(p(x))
Mean = (19)(0.22) + (20)(0.20) + (21)(0.32) + (22)(0.14) + (23)(0.12)
Mean = 4.18 + 4 + 6.72 + 3.08 + 2.76
Mean = 20.74
Next, the variance can be found using the following formula:
Variance = ∑(x-mean)²(p(x))
Variance = (19-20.74)²(0.22) + (20-20.74)²(0.20) + (21-20.74)²(0.32) + (22-20.74)²(0.14) + (23-20.74)²(0.12)
Variance = 0.5362 + 0.0552 + 0.0173 + 0.1754 + 0.5369
Variance = 1.3210
Finally, the standard deviation can be found using the following formulas:
Standard deviation = √variance
Standard deviation = √1.3210
Standard deviation = 1.1493
So, the mean is 20.74, the variance is 1.3210, and the standard deviation is 1.1493, all rounded to 4 decimal places.

Find the variance of X, where X takes the value 28,46,73,73 with equal probability. ion 5 In the notation xi, the itypically provides you with the:
The variance of X, where X takes the values 28, 46, 73, and 73 with equal probability, is 364.5.
To find the variance of a random variable X, you need to follow these steps:
1. Calculate the mean (average) of X.
2. Calculate the squared difference between each value of X and the mean.
3. Calculate the expected value of the squared differences.
4. The result obtained in step 3 is the variance of X.
Let’s apply these steps to the given values of X: 28, 46, 73, and 73.
Step 1: Calculate the mean (average) of X.
Mean(X) = (28 + 46 + 73 + 73) / 4 = 220 / 4 = 55
Step 2: Calculate the squared difference between each value of X and the mean.
(28 – 55)^2 = 27^2 = 729
(46 – 55)^2 = 9^2 = 81
(73 – 55)^2 = 18^2 = 324
(73 – 55)^2 = 18^2 = 324
Step 3: Calculate the expected value of the squared differences.
Expected value = (729 + 81 + 324 + 324) / 4 = 1458 / 4 = 364.5
Step 4: The result obtained in step 3 is the variance of X.
Variance(X) = 364.5
Therefore, the variance of X, where X takes the values 28, 46, 73, and 73 with equal probability, is 364.5.
